Consequences

Shown below are some of the possible unintended consequences of building a wavepark. People could be affected too. If a wavepark is placed in active fishing grounds, it could shut down fisheries and cost jobs. But, because the benefits of wave power are so great, we think all of these obstacles can be overcome to form a thriving new industry that creates jobs and produces clean, renewable energy. In fact, the Wavemaster design, which keeps all electric cables buried beneath the ocean floor (instead of running down from a surface buoy) might just solve the problem of attracting sharks to electromagnetic fields.
